Title:
  Wrong screen refresh AOC G2260VWQ6

Status in linux package in Ubuntu:
  Incomplete

Bug description:
  Ubuntu 18.04
  Screen: AOC G2260VWQ6 FreeSync
  GPU: Radeon R9 380 2GB
  Cable: HDMI

  The monitor supports 75Hz refresh. The system misidentifies the
  monitor. There is no 75Hz option. It's only 60Hz. Under Windows 7
  there was the same problem. The monitor drivers from the AOC website
  solved the problem.
